Kelapa Dua Park Being Revitalized

The Kelapa Dua Park, which is located in Kelapa Dua Urban Village, Kebon Jeruk Sub-district, West Jakarta has been revitalized.

West Jakarta Parks and Urban Forest Sub-agency Head, Jauhar Arifin disclosed, it was focused on two points. The first point was in a 100-square-meter park and the second point was in a 700-square-meter park.

"The first point is already done. Now we are still focused on the second point as wide as 700 square meters and is targeted to be complete in two weeks ahead," he expressed, Thursday (5/20).

As for the park as wide as 700 square meters, he explained, residents requested for a place to play for children with facilities such as swings, park benches and so on.

"So we built a swing, a park bench made from the wood we recycled from pruned trees," he said.

As planned, it would be planted with various plants, such as tabebuya, yellow dendron, frangipani, gold teak and elephant grass.

"To do it, we send 20 officers plus 3 trucks consisting of one haul truck and two tank trucks for watering the plants," he stated.

Aside that, other facilities such as garden fences would also be repaired and repainted to make it look more beautiful.

"Hopefully locals can maintain and care for the park thus its existence is not easily damaged," he hoped.
